Leading digital payments platform Stables today established a strategic alliance with eStable to combine local stablecoin issuance capabilities with institutional-grade banking infrastructure. Through the partnership, Stables‘ developer clients may utilize institutional rails for smooth transitions between fiat and stablecoins. By enabling institutional settlement and local currency stablecoin issuance backed by USDT and Tether’s Hadron, this integration broadens Stables primary service outside USDT corridors.
